Output 615f002d333b968fbc357981f9f62ce96eaf906748f015a353c0938f61da87c6:6

value
21365227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 00652fa7209f91cf1f091d7c481591624186daa7 OP_EQUAL
address
31j795cLW2wGYH6gu9gEMJ7aEACG2Z32f4
transaction
615f002d333b968fbc357981f9f62ce96eaf906748f015a353c0938f61da87c6
spent
true